1873 Schooldays is a unique program. The Society works with the local elementary schools to give third-graders one special day of school -- in 1873!
Students experience a schoolday during which they:
- wear pinafores and suspenders (no T-shirts!)
- drink spring water from tin cups (no juice boxes!)
- write on slates (no laptops!)
- play marbles and cat's cradle (no nintendo!)
- have lessons (yes -- there was arithmetic in 1873!)
